summaryrefslogtreecommitdiff
path: root/drivers/char/agp/intel-gtt.c
AgeCommit message (Expand)AuthorFilesLines
2012-11-12drm/i915: Kill off now unused gen6+ AGP codeBen Widawsky1-307/+11
2012-11-12drm/i915: Stop using AGP layer for GEN6+Ben Widawsky1-1/+1
2012-10-12drm/i915: disable wc gtt pte mappings on gen2Daniel Vetter1-1/+1
2012-09-20agp/intel: Use a write-combining map for updating PTEsChris Wilson1-3/+8
2012-09-20drm/i915: Replace the array of pages with a scatterlistChris Wilson1-29/+22
2012-08-17drm/i915: fix hsw uncached pteDaniel Vetter1-36/+69
2012-08-07drm/i915: add more Haswell PCI IDsPaulo Zanoni1-1/+59
2012-06-21agp/intel: use correct GTT offset on VLVJesse Barnes1-0/+1
2012-06-21agp/intel: allow cacheable and GDFT PTEs on ValleyViewJesse Barnes1-2/+9
2012-06-13drm/i915: call intel_enable_gttDaniel Vetter1-1/+2
2012-06-13agp/intel-gtt: move gart base addres setupDaniel Vetter1-10/+10
2012-06-13drm/i915 + agp/intel-gtt: prep work for direct setupDaniel Vetter1-9/+37
2012-06-13agp/intel-gtt: don't require the agp bridge on setupDaniel Vetter1-3/+5
2012-06-13drm/i915: stop using dev->agp->baseDaniel Vetter1-3/+2
2012-06-13agp/intel-gtt: remove dead codeDaniel Vetter1-3/+0
2012-04-12Merge branch 'drm-intel-next' of git://people.freedesktop.org/~danvet/drm-int...Dave Airlie1-1/+44
2012-04-09drm/i915: add Haswell devices and their PCI IDsEugeni Dodonov1-0/+14
2012-04-02drm/i915: disable ppgtt on snb when dmar is enabledDaniel Vetter1-1/+0
2012-04-02drm/i915: add Ivy Bridge GT2 Server entriesEugeni Dodonov1-0/+2
2012-03-29agp/intel: add ValleyView AGP driverJesse Barnes1-0/+25
2012-03-29agp/intel: map more registers for use by the GTT codeJesse Barnes1-1/+5
2012-02-10agp/intel-gtt: export the gtt pagetable iomappingDaniel Vetter1-0/+1
2012-02-10agp/intel-gtt: export the scratch page dma addressDaniel Vetter1-5/+4
2011-11-08agp: iommu_gfx_mapped only available if CONFIG_INTEL_IOMMU is setKeith Packard1-2/+3
2011-11-08drm/i915: fix if statement (bogus semi-colon)Dan Carpenter1-1/+1
2011-10-28Merge branch 'drm-core-next' of git://people.freedesktop.org/~airlied/linuxLinus Torvalds1-0/+28
2011-10-21drm/i915: ILK + VT-d workaroundBen Widawsky1-0/+28
2011-09-21iommu: Rename the DMAR and INTR_REMAP config optionsSuresh Siddha1-2/+2
2011-05-14agp/intel: add Ivy Bridge supportJesse Barnes1-0/+10
2011-02-22agp/intel: Experiment with a 855GM GWB bitChris Wilson1-35/+21
2011-01-24drm/i915,agp/intel: Do not clear stolen entriesChris Wilson1-10/+9
2011-01-14agp/intel: Fix device names of i845 and 845GOswald Buddenhagen1-1/+1
2011-01-12i915/gtt: fix ordering causing DMAR errors on object teardown.Dave Airlie1-2/+2
2011-01-12i915/gtt: fix ordering issues with status setup and DMARDave Airlie1-2/+2
2011-01-11agp/intel: Flush the chipset write buffers when changing GTT baseChris Wilson1-0/+9
2010-12-14Merge branch 'drm-intel-fixes' into drm-intel-nextChris Wilson1-2/+9
2010-12-14agp/intel: Fix missed cached memory flags setting in i965_write_entry()Chris Wilson1-2/+9
2010-12-05Merge branch 'drm-intel-fixes' into drm-intel-nextChris Wilson1-2/+4
2010-12-05agp/intel: Fix wrong kunmap in i830_cleanup()Takashi Iwai1-2/+4
2010-11-23agp/intel: Remove duplicate constChris Wilson1-1/+1
2010-11-23intel-gtt: export api for drm/i915Daniel Vetter1-52/+68
2010-11-23agp: kill agp_flush_chipset and corresponding ioctlDaniel Vetter1-6/+0
2010-11-23drm/i915/gtt: call chipset flush directlyDaniel Vetter1-0/+7
2010-11-23drm/i915|intel-gtt: consolidate intel-gtt.h headersDaniel Vetter1-5/+0
2010-11-23intel-gtt: fold i81x-only dcache support into the generic driverDaniel Vetter1-89/+61
2010-11-23intel-gtt: switch i81x to the common initialization helpersDaniel Vetter1-127/+71
2010-11-23intel-gtt: switch i81x to the write_entry helpersDaniel Vetter1-92/+60
2010-11-23intel-gtt: kill unneeded sandybridge memory typesDaniel Vetter1-6/+0
2010-11-23intel-gtt: drop dcache support for i830 and laterDaniel Vetter1-7/+1
2010-11-23agp/intel: Remove confusion of stolen entries not stolen memoryChris Wilson1-33/+7